Federice Estates supplies raw cocoa nibs sourced from fermented and roasted cacao beans grown in Guinea, with a typical cacao content of 99% and no added sugar or preservatives. The product retains natural polyphenols and theobromine, with moisture content measured at 1.8% and particle size ranging from 2 to 8 mm. These nibs are minimally processed to preserve their aromatic compounds and antioxidant profile, making them suitable for direct use in artisanal chocolate and health-focused food formulations.
The nibs are produced using traditional West African fermentation methods, followed by low-temperature roasting to maintain volatile flavor notes. Typical foreign matter levels are under 0.5%, and broken bean content does not exceed 3%, aligning with standard industry benchmarks for premium nibs. Packaging is in food-grade polyethylene liners inside multi-layer kraft paper bags, each weighing 25 kg. No chemical additives or emulsifiers are introduced at any stage of processing.

Before ordering, verify that the cocoa nibs meet your market's food safety regulations by requesting a Certificate of Analysis for moisture, heavy metals, aflatoxins, and microbial counts. Confirm that the batch was tested by an accredited third-party lab and that results align with EU Regulation 1881/2006 or FDA guidelines. Do not rely on supplier claims without independent documentation.
Confirm Incoterms, lead time, and payment terms directly with Federice Estates. FOB Conakry is standard, but container availability and port congestion may affect departure dates. Typical lead time is 25 to 40 days after order confirmation. Payment is usually by T/T or L/C, but terms must be negotiated per order. Ensure packaging is labeled in English and complies with destination country labeling laws.
Perform a pre-shipment inspection for moisture content, foreign matter, and packaging integrity. Use a moisture meter calibrated for cocoa products and visually inspect samples for discoloration or off-odors. Request a sample from each batch before full shipment. Retain a sealed sample for quality reference. Documentation should include phytosanitary certificate, bill of lading, and lab reports with lab accreditation details.
